#e70c13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e70c13 is composed of 90.6% red, 4.7%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 91.8%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 358.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 47.6%. #e70c13 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1826 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0000.

Shades and Tints of #e70c13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070001 is the darkest color, while #fef4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e70c13

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807373 is the less saturated color, while #f0030a is the most saturated one.
